History of Decatur, GA

Decatur, GA, has a rich history that dates back to its founding in 1823. Originally named after Stephen Decatur, a naval hero from the War of 1812, the city has played a significant role in the development of the region.

Throughout the 19th century, Decatur served as a critical transportation hub, connecting various railroads and facilitating trade. The city experienced growth during the Civil War, as it became a strategic location for both Confederate and Union forces.

Demographics and Population

As of the latest census, Decatur, GA, has a population of approximately 25,000 residents. The city is known for its diverse population, with a mix of cultures, backgrounds, and age groups.

Demographic data shows that Decatur is home to a well-educated populace, with a high percentage of residents holding a bachelor's degree or higher. This educational attainment contributes to the city's vibrant community and economic growth.

Education in Decatur

Decatur is known for its outstanding educational institutions. The city is served by the City Schools of Decatur, which consistently rank among the top school districts in Georgia.
